// Copyright 2019-2025 ChainSafe Systems
// SPDX-License-Identifier: Apache-2.0, MIT
use crate::blocks::Tipset;
use crate::cid_collections::CidHashSet;
use crate::ipld::Ipld;
use crate::shim::clock::ChainEpoch;
use crate::utils::db::car_stream::CarBlock;
use crate::utils::encoding::extract_cids;
use crate::utils::multihash::prelude::*;
use chrono::{DateTime, Utc};
use cid::Cid;
use futures::Stream;
use fvm_ipld_blockstore::Blockstore;
use parking_lot::Mutex;
use pin_project_lite::pin_project;
use std::borrow::Borrow;
use std::collections::VecDeque;
use std::pin::Pin;
use std::sync::LazyLock;
use std::task::{Context, Poll};
#[derive(Default)]
pub struct ExportStatus {
pub epoch: i64,
pub initial_epoch: i64,
pub exporting: bool,
pub cancelled: bool,
pub start_time: DateTime<Utc>,
}
pub static CHAIN_EXPORT_STATUS: LazyLock<Mutex<ExportStatus>> =
LazyLock::new(|| ExportStatus::default().into());
fn update_epoch(new_value: i64) {
let mut mutex = CHAIN_EXPORT_STATUS.lock();
mutex.epoch = new_value;
if mutex.initial_epoch == 0 {
mutex.initial_epoch = new_value;
}
}
pub fn start_export() {
let mut mutex = CHAIN_EXPORT_STATUS.lock();
mutex.epoch = 0;
mutex.initial_epoch = 0;
mutex.exporting = true;
mutex.cancelled = false;
mutex.start_time = Utc::now();
}
pub fn end_export() {
let mut mutex = CHAIN_EXPORT_STATUS.lock();
mutex.exporting = false;
}
pub fn cancel_export() {
let mut mutex = CHAIN_EXPORT_STATUS.lock();
mutex.exporting = false;
mutex.cancelled = true;
}
fn should_save_block_to_snapshot(cid: Cid) -> bool {
// Don't include identity CIDs.
// We only include raw and dagcbor, for now.
// Raw for "code" CIDs.
if cid.hash().code() == u64::from(MultihashCode::Identity) {
false
} else {
matches!(
cid.codec(),
crate::shim::crypto::IPLD_RAW | fvm_ipld_encoding::DAG_CBOR
)
}
}
/// Depth-first-search iterator for `ipld` leaf nodes.
///
/// This iterator consumes the given `ipld` structure and returns leaf nodes (i.e.,
/// no list or map) in depth-first order. The iterator can be extended at any
/// point by the caller.
///
/// Consider walking this `ipld` graph:
/// ```text
/// List
/// ├ Integer(5)
/// ├ Link(Y)
/// └ String("string")
///
/// Link(Y):
/// Map
/// ├ "key1" => Bool(true)
/// └ "key2" => Float(3.14)
/// ```
///
/// If we walk the above `ipld` graph (replacing `Link(Y)` when it is encountered), the leaf nodes will be seen in this order:
/// 1. `Integer(5)`
/// 2. `Bool(true)`
/// 3. `Float(3.14)`
/// 4. `String("string")`
pub struct DfsIter {
dfs: VecDeque<Ipld>,
}
impl DfsIter {
pub fn new(root: Ipld) -> Self {
DfsIter {
dfs: VecDeque::from([root]),
}
}
pub fn walk_next(&mut self, ipld: Ipld) {
self.dfs.push_front(ipld)
}
}
impl From<Cid> for DfsIter {
fn from(cid: Cid) -> Self {
DfsIter::new(Ipld::Link(cid))
}
}
impl Iterator for DfsIter {
type Item = Ipld;
fn next(&mut self) -> Option<Self::Item> {
while let Some(ipld) = self.dfs.pop_front() {
match ipld {
Ipld::List(list) => list.into_iter().rev().for_each(|elt| self.walk_next(elt)),
Ipld::Map(map) => map.into_values().rev().for_each(|elt| self.walk_next(elt)),
other => return Some(other),
}
}
None
}
}
enum IterateType {
Message(Cid),
StateRoot(Cid),
}
enum Task {
// Yield the block, don't visit it.
Emit(Cid, Option<Vec<u8>>),
// Visit all the elements, recursively.
Iterate(ChainEpoch, Cid, IterateType, VecDeque<Cid>),
}
pin_project! {
pub struct ChainStream<DB, T> {
tipset_iter: T,
db: DB,
dfs: VecDeque<Task>, // Depth-first work queue.
seen: CidHashSet,
stateroot_limit_exclusive: ChainEpoch,
fail_on_dead_links: bool,
track_progress: bool,
}
}
impl<DB, T> ChainStream<DB, T> {
pub fn with_seen(mut self, seen: CidHashSet) -> Self {
self.seen = seen;
self
}
pub fn fail_on_dead_links(mut self, fail_on_dead_links: bool) -> Self {
self.fail_on_dead_links = fail_on_dead_links;
self
}
pub fn track_progress(mut self, track_progress: bool) -> Self {
self.track_progress = track_progress;
self
}
#[allow(dead_code)]
pub fn into_seen(self) -> CidHashSet {
self.seen
}
}
/// Stream all blocks that are reachable before the `stateroot_limit` epoch in a depth-first
/// fashion.
/// After this limit, only block headers are streamed. Any dead links are reported as errors.
///
/// # Arguments
///
/// * `db` - A database that implements [`Blockstore`] interface.
/// * `tipset_iter` - An iterator of [`Tipset`], descending order `$child -> $parent`.
/// * `stateroot_limit` - An epoch that signifies how far back (exclusive) we need to inspect tipsets,
/// in-depth. This has to be pre-calculated using this formula: `$cur_epoch - $depth`, where `$depth`
/// is the number of `[`Tipset`]` that needs inspection.
pub fn stream_chain<DB: Blockstore, T: Borrow<Tipset>, ITER: Iterator<Item = T> + Unpin>(
db: DB,
tipset_iter: ITER,
stateroot_limit_exclusive: ChainEpoch,
) -> ChainStream<DB, ITER> {
ChainStream {
tipset_iter,
db,
dfs: VecDeque::new(),
seen: CidHashSet::default(),
stateroot_limit_exclusive,
fail_on_dead_links: true,
track_progress: false,
}
}
// Stream available graph in a depth-first search. All reachable nodes are touched and dead-links
// are ignored.
pub fn stream_graph<DB: Blockstore, T: Borrow<Tipset>, ITER: Iterator<Item = T> + Unpin>(
db: DB,
tipset_iter: ITER,
stateroot_limit_exclusive: ChainEpoch,
) -> ChainStream<DB, ITER> {
stream_chain(db, tipset_iter, stateroot_limit_exclusive).fail_on_dead_links(false)
}
impl<DB: Blockstore, T: Borrow<Tipset>, ITER: Iterator<Item = T> + Unpin> Stream
for ChainStream<DB, ITER>
{
type Item = anyhow::Result<CarBlock>;
fn poll_next(self: Pin<&mut Self>, _: &mut Context<'_>) -> Poll<Option<Self::Item>> {
use Task::*;
let fail_on_dead_links = self.fail_on_dead_links;
let stateroot_limit_exclusive = self.stateroot_limit_exclusive;
let this = self.project();
loop {
while let Some(task) = this.dfs.front_mut() {
match task {
Emit(_, _) => {
if let Some(Emit(cid, data)) = this.dfs.pop_front() {
if let Some(data) = data {
return Poll::Ready(Some(Ok(CarBlock { cid, data })));
} else if let Some(data) = this.db.get(&cid)? {
return Poll::Ready(Some(Ok(CarBlock { cid, data })));
} else if fail_on_dead_links {
return Poll::Ready(Some(Err(anyhow::anyhow!(
"[Emit] missing key: {cid}"
))));
};
}
}
Iterate(epoch, block_cid, _type, cid_vec) => {
if *this.track_progress {
update_epoch(*epoch);
}
while let Some(cid) = cid_vec.pop_front() {
// The link traversal implementation assumes there are three types of encoding:
// 1. DAG_CBOR: needs to be reachable, so we add it to the queue and load.
// 2. IPLD_RAW: WASM blocks, for example. Need to be loaded, but not traversed.
// 3. _: ignore all other links
// Don't revisit what's already been visited.
if should_save_block_to_snapshot(cid) && this.seen.insert(cid) {
if let Some(data) = this.db.get(&cid)? {
if cid.codec() == fvm_ipld_encoding::DAG_CBOR {
let new_values = extract_cids(&data)?;
if !new_values.is_empty() {
cid_vec.reserve(new_values.len());
for v in new_values.into_iter().rev() {
cid_vec.push_front(v)
}
}
}
return Poll::Ready(Some(Ok(CarBlock { cid, data })));
} else if fail_on_dead_links {
let type_display = match _type {
IterateType::Message(c) => {
format!("message {c}")
}
IterateType::StateRoot(c) => {
format!("state root {c}")
}
};
return Poll::Ready(Some(Err(anyhow::anyhow!(
"[Iterate] missing key: {cid} from {type_display} in block {block_cid} at epoch {epoch}"
))));
}
}
}
this.dfs.pop_front();
}
}
}
// This consumes a [`Tipset`] from the iterator one at a time. The next iteration of the
// enclosing loop is processing the queue. Once the desired depth has been reached -
// yield the block without walking the graph it represents.
if let Some(tipset) = this.tipset_iter.next() {
for block in tipset.borrow().block_headers() {
let (cid, data) = block.car_block()?;
if this.seen.insert(cid) {
if *this.track_progress {
update_epoch(block.epoch);
}
// Make sure we always yield a block otherwise.
this.dfs.push_back(Emit(cid, Some(data)));
if block.epoch == 0 {
// The genesis block has some kind of dummy parent that needs to be emitted.
for p in &block.parents {
this.dfs.push_back(Emit(p, None));
}
}
// Process block messages.
if block.epoch > stateroot_limit_exclusive {
this.dfs.push_back(Iterate(
block.epoch,
*block.cid(),
IterateType::Message(block.messages),
DfsIter::from(block.messages)
.filter_map(ipld_to_cid)
.collect(),
));
}
// Visit the block if it's within required depth. And a special case for `0`
// epoch to match Lotus' implementation.
if block.epoch == 0 || block.epoch > stateroot_limit_exclusive {
// NOTE: In the original `walk_snapshot` implementation we walk the dag
// immediately. Which is what we do here as well, but using a queue.
this.dfs.push_back(Iterate(
block.epoch,
*block.cid(),
IterateType::StateRoot(block.state_root),
DfsIter::from(block.state_root)
.filter_map(ipld_to_cid)
.collect(),
));
}
}
}
} else {
// That's it, nothing else to do. End of stream.
return Poll::Ready(None);
}
}
}
}
fn ipld_to_cid(ipld: Ipld) -> Option<Cid> {
if let Ipld::Link(cid) = ipld {
Some(cid)
} else {
None
}
}
